CONDOR KILLER FINED: Britton Cole Lewis, 29, the Kern County hunter who cannot tell the difference between a California Condor and a pig, was fined $20,000, given five years probation, and ordered to hand over the gun and scope used in his February, 2003 shooting of AC-8, a 30 year old condor. Originally captured in 1986, she had been released in April 2000 as part of the Condor Recovery program and was expected to mentor the younger, captivity-bred condors released in the wild. RIP, AC-8.
SWAINSON'S HABITAT COST SOARS: Sacramento County has tripled the fees that developers must pay as mitigation for destroying habitat for threatened Swainson's Hawks. The vote to raise the mitigation fee from $750 to $2,833 for every acre destroyed came after the Nature Conservancy said that "it would no longer administer the habitat con_servation program if the fee was not raised." Soaring land prices had ren_dered the old fee, which had not changed in five years, "grossly inadequate."
